A Nigerian lawyer has criticised the decision by the Nigerian Bar Association (NBA) to invite controversial social media personality VeryDarkMan (VDM) to its Annual General Conference.
The lawyer questioned VDM’s suitability for the event, arguing that he does not have the professional expertise required to contribute meaningfully to discussions in the legal field.
According to the legal practitioner, VDM’s previous comments and stance towards judges and the judiciary also make his invitation inappropriate for a gathering of legal professionals.
“It was a bad idea to bring VeryDarkMan to the NBA Annual General Conference because he is not an expert in that field. He doesn’t have regard for judges and the judiciary,” the lawyer said.
The lawyer further suggested that D English Alhaji would have been a more suitable guest for the conference, despite acknowledging that he is also not a legal expert.
“D English Alhaji is the kind of person that should have been invited. Even though he is not an expert, he knows more,” he added.
He went on to dismiss the contribution VDM would make at the event, stating, “Whatever VDM will say here is garbage.”
The comments have sparked reactions online, with the debate centred on whether social media personalities should be invited to professional gatherings such as the NBA Annual General Conference and what role they should play in discussions concerning the legal profession and society.
